56 days.
Compact, bushy and the ultimate solution for growers who want to ship larger containers with fruit developing on the plants. Early and prolific, with loads of fruits that average 3 to 4" long by 1 to 1-1/2" wide, and a memorable flavor that is mildly spicy - like a pepperoncini, but with smoky undertones. This is the perfect pepper for grilling and salsa, where its nuances can take center stage. Scoville rating of 230 to 330.
